Name three common smoking triggers
Examples: Stress, boredom, driving, coffee, after meals, talking on the phone, being around smokers, work breaks, loneliness, anxiety.
Name two nicotine replacement products.
Patch, Gum, Lozenge
Name three benefits of quitting smoking.
Examples: Better breathing, saves money, improved circulation, lower cancer risk, better smell/taste, healthier heart, protects family from secondhand smoke.
